The Benefits Of Vacuum Formed Parts

vacuum formed parts are a popular choice in various industries for their versatile applications and cost-effectiveness. These parts are created through a process called vacuum forming, where a heated sheet of material is stretched over a mold and then vacuum-sealed to form the desired shape. This process allows for the production of complex shapes and designs that may be difficult or costly to achieve through other manufacturing methods.
